In Microsoft 365 Copilot, agents created from templates using the Agent Builder (formerly Copilot Studio Lite) are primarily designed for internal collaboration.
While you can share these agents with others, there are important distinctions regarding external users:
Internal Sharing: You can easily share your agent with specific individuals, security groups, or everyone within your organization by generating a link.
External Users/Guests: Standard sharing in the Microsoft 365 Copilot app generally restricts access to users within your tenant directory.
Guest Users: Some documentation suggests that guest users who are already configured in your tenant and have a Microsoft 365 Copilot license assigned to them may be able to access shared agents.
External Channels: To share agents with users completely outside your organization (e.g., on a public website or social platform), you must use the standalone Microsoft Copilot Studio plan to publish the agent to external channels.

When creating a custom agent in Microsoft 365 Copilot from a template, you can select and configure specific knowledge sources to ground its responses in your organization's data.
How to Select Knowledge Sources
After choosing a template in the Agent Builder (accessible via the Microsoft 365 Copilot app), navigate to the Configure tab to add your data:
SharePoint & OneDrive: You can select specific SharePoint sites, folders, or files using a file picker or by entering a direct URL.
Public Websites: You can add up to four public website URLs to provide the agent with external web-based knowledge.
Teams & Outlook: If you have a Microsoft 365 Copilot license, you can include data from your Teams chats, meetings, and Outlook emails.
File Uploads: You can directly upload up to 20 local files (e.g., PDF, Word, or Excel) to embed their content into the agent's knowledge base.
Connectors: If enabled by an admin, you can link external data sources like Jira, ServiceNow, or GitHub through Microsoft 365 Copilot connectors.
